I've had a Recon Tanto for about 8 years, and it's been abused extensively. A couple of years ago I took it on a caving trip where it got nasty, muddy and wet. I stuck it in the garage and forgot about it (I know, shame on me.) About a year later, I dug it up under a pile of junk and rust had gotten under the coating where years of hacking had worn some off. It was pitted and nasty. It sat around for awhile, until recently when I decided that I wouldn't let the old knife go down like that.

After extensive sanding, polishing and a new handle, she is reborn. Now I just need to get ahold of Eric and get a new sheath. :D
